Following  a decrease in LPG price in the international market, marketing companies in the country have reduced the price by Rs 15 per kg, Rs 180 per domestic cylinder and Rs 720 per commercial cylinder. Chairman LPG Association Irfan Khokhar told online that LPG price in the international market has been reduced by Rs 15,000 per metric ton. He said that LPG price has been decreased from $861 to $700. He said that during the last four months LPG price in the international market has been reduced from $1200 per metric ton to $700 per metric ton.
He said that from 1st May LPG producer price is Rs 67380 per metric ton therefore LPG price in the country should be Rs 80 to 85.
Irfan Khokhar said that after this decrease the price of LPG in the country would be reduced to Rs 15. He said that LPG marketing companies are looting the nation and in this regard government should take action.
Meanwhile, marketing companies of Liquefied Petroleum Gas (LPG) have increased the rate of LPG by almost Rs 5 per Kilogram to Rs 110. Chairman LPG Distributor Association Abdul Hadi Khan told private TV channel, that despite the double hike in the prices, the sale out of the Liquefied Petroleum Gas has been limited upto 800 tons by the marketing companies. He said that the LPG rate reached upto Rs 99 to Rs 100 in Khyber Pakhtoonkhwa and Rs 110 in Mansehra and Batgram due to the recent increase in the LPG prices.
